ChEBI Name Met-Ala-Asp
ChEBI ID CHEBI:73609
Definition A tripeptide composed of L-methionine, L-alanine and L-aspartic acid joined in sequence by peptide linkages.

Formula C12H21N3O6S
Net Charge 0
Average Mass 335.37700
Monoisotopic Mass 335.11511
